INTERNAL MEMO — CALIBRATION WEIGHT TRANSFER

To the office manager: the batch of certified calibration weights from Strommel Instruments is ready for transfer to the Avery Ridge metrology lab. All fourteen pieces have been verified against the manifest, wrapped individually, and packed in the foam-lined case marked CAL-SET. Please ensure the case remains sealed and upright; the certificates travel in the side pocket. Collection is booked for Wednesday morning. At hand-over, the courier must follow this instruction.

dispatch memo: the sorius tamius courier leaves the praeth ledger at gate 4873 under passcode 928014

☐ Studio orientation — take the new starter to the Pinefold training studio (Level 3, past the kitchenette). Show them the booking sheet, the camera cart, and where to return lapel mics. Studio door stays locked between sessions. They'll need the keypad code below to get in.

door code, tagug-yafof: bdg-OSVVCL-72724422

Hi Mara — handing over the Cobblewick data-centre bits before I'm off. The cage visit for the Fennix storage swap is booked for Thursday morning; escort meets us at the loading dock, not reception. Bring the signed access form (top drawer, blue folder) and photo ID for everyone attending. The cage itself has a keypad in addition to the badge reader, and you'll need the code below to get in.

turnstile pass: bdg-GVLXS-6